Elegant Summer Costumes of Ancient Chinese Women:A Journey Through Time

Summer in ancient China was a time of vibrant colors and intricate designs. The heat of the sun called for light and breathable fabrics that could still manage to look elegant and stylish. The women of this era were no less skilled in balancing comfort and beauty, as they donned their exquisite summer costumes with pride.

The materials used in these costumes were as important as the design. Silk, being the most prized material, was often used in the making of these summer outfits. Its softness and natural cooling properties made it perfect for the warm summer months. Other materials like hemp and cotton were also commonly used, providing a balance between luxury and affordability.

The designs and patterns on these costumes were often intricate and symbolic. Dragons and phoenixes, which were symbols of power and beauty in ancient China, were often featured in the embroidery. These patterns were not just for decoration; they also carried deep cultural and spiritual meanings. Other patterns like clouds, flowers, and birds were also commonly used, adding to the beauty and elegance of these costumes.

The color palette of these summer costumes was vibrant and rich. Bright colors like red, yellow, green, and blue were often used, symbolizing the energy and vitality of summer. These colors were not just chosen for their visual appeal; they also had deep cultural meanings. For instance, red was often associated with luck and prosperity, while yellow was a symbol of imperial power.

The accessories that accompanied these costumes were also an integral part of the overall look. Jewelry like earrings, necklaces, and bracelets made from precious stones and metals added to the glamour. Fans, which were used to create a sense of cool breeze on hot summer days, were also an essential part of these costumes. They not only served a practical purpose but also added to the beauty of the outfit.

The hairstyles of these women were also a study in elegance. Long hair was often worn in loose waves or tied up in intricate knots, complementing the beauty of their costumes. Makeup was also an integral part of their routine, enhancing their features rather than covering them up. The use of natural ingredients like rice powder and plant extracts gave their skin a natural glow that was both beautiful and healthy.
